Sudden temperature changes may cause condensation inside the
product. In this case, allow the product to acclimate for some time
before using it again to prevent short circuits!
Do not operate the product near heat sources, e.g. radiators or
other devices emitting heat!
Do not throw the product into fire and do not expose to high tem-
peratures.
DANGER
Do not try to open the product! It has no internal parts requiring
maintenance.
DANGER
Switch the product off on airplanes, in hospitals, service rooms, or
near medical electronic systems. The wireless signals transmitted could
impact the functionality of sensitive electronics. Keep the product at
least 20 cm from pacemakers or implantable cardioverter defibrilla-
tors, as the electromagnetic radiation may impair the functionality of
pacemakers. The radio waves transmitted could cause interference in
hearing aids. Do not place the product near flammable gasses or po-
tentially explosives areas (e.g. paint shops) with the wireless compo-
nents on, as the radio waves emitted can cause explosions and fire.
